Mystery of 13-year-old Milana Li’s murder near her school is cracked by cops who have arrested teen over her death

COPS have arrested a teenage boy in connection with the murder of 13-year-old Milana Li, cracking some of the mysterious circumstances surrounding the girl’s death.
Oregon police apprehended 16-year-old Daniel Ryan Gore and the teen is now facing first-degree murder charges for the death that occurred in early May.
The suspect was arrested on Friday, but authorites have not released any additional details surrounding Li’s killing, according to .
The 13-year-old’s was found dead one day after she was reported missing.
Authorities discovered her body in a cold water stream near the Westside Regional Trail close to her family’s home in Beaverton, Oregon.
According to an autopsy report, Li’s cause of death was listed as a homicide.
During the suspect’s court appearance on May 20, some of Li’s family members were present in the court room, Oregon Live reported.
The media outlet said her Russian-speaking grandmother and parents were both in attendance.
Li’s family is originally from Kazakhstan and relocated to Beaverton
“I feel that my family will be not safe if he will be out and I feel that it’s dangerous for him to be outside, inside the community,” said Li’s mom, Assel Li, in the court room, Oregon Live reported.
“And I have a small kid, another girl. She’s 5. That’s all.”
The next court appearance for the suspect is scheduled for June 3, and he will stay in jail until then.
So far, Gore has been charged as a juvenile, but that could change, reported.
According to the local outlet, Li’s family said she was shy, but “always happy.”
“Pain…this pain is not possible to describe, you have to go through this pain. I don’t want anybody to go through that,” the teen’s grandmother Lydia Li told KOIN.
In addition to her parents and grandmother, Li left behind a 5-year-old sister.
A memorial service took place on Saturday.
